Blog On its 50th anniversary, 15 things to know about Miles Davis’ “Bitches Brew”
One of the milestone albums of both Miles Davis’ discography and history of jazz, Bitches Brew turned 50 in 2020. Bitches Brew, indicating a breaking point in Miles Davis’ career, has shaped the jazz culture of its era and beyond permanently.

Blog A Portrait Attempt About A Curious English Gentleman: John Surman
Much like his Norwegian colleague Jan Garbarek, In the beginnings John Surman was also influenced by John Coltrane and the American jazz, yet in short time he was able to find his own voice.
